Two new industry training programmes, the stamping cost optimization workshop and advanced stamping materials, are being expanded.

Forming Technologies (FTI) has announced the expansion of two new industry training programmes: the stamping cost optimization workshop and advanced stamping materials These two new industry standard courses are in addition to the already enhanced training programmes currently being offering to engineers and tool and die makers around the world, from FTI, the industry's leading developer of solutions for design, simulation, and costing of sheet metal components

"With the increased focus on material cost reductions and the use of higher strength materials, we have added the Stamping Cost Optimization Workshop, and Advanced Stamping Materials training programmes", said Michael Gallagher, vice president of sales and marketing, FTI.

"These programmes provide ideas for generating material cost savings and the foundation for understanding the theory and application of Advanced High Strength Materials.

We now have over 35 courses designed directly for the sheet metal industry as well as several courses developed specifically for our client's in-house requirements".

FTI has been providing Stamping and Welding training courses to OEMs, Tier I, and Tier II facilities for over 19 years.

As a result, over 12,000 designers, engineers, tool and die makers, press shop operators, managers and supervisors have benefited from FTI training.

FTI offers on-site training world-wide and provides open public sessions in North America and India.
